• We are looking for an experienced Senior Design Manager to lead the digital experience for Caper Cart, an award-winning AI-powered smart cart by Instacart. Caper aims to revolutionize in-store shopping, helping customers save time and money while supporting grocery retailers' growth.
• As the Senior Design Manager, you will be at the forefront of product innovation, addressing complex design challenges and driving user-centered solutions through a combination of customer insights, technology capabilities, and market trends.
• Your role involves creating visionary experiences, maintaining hands-on execution to set high standards for exceptional experiences and craftsmanship, ultimately elevating Caper into a top-tier product.
• The Design team at Caper oversees hardware, software, and sensory experiences in grocery stores. This position specifically manages product designers responsible for designing the digital Android tablet experience.
• We are seeking a creative problem solver to enhance the Caper cart experiences by pushing the boundaries of digital experiences, refining current carts, and shaping future generations through strategic design, ideation, prototyping, and research.
• Collaboration with Product, Engineering, User Research, and Business Development teams is crucial to bringing Caper's vision to life, gathering customer insights, and translating them into actionable improvements.
• Coaching and developing the careers of product designers, driving hands-on work to ensure excellence in craftsmanship while meeting business needs, are key responsibilities of this role.
• Minimum 10+ years of experience in product design, with 5+ years managing designers.
• Proven track record in delivering innovative consumer hardware products that have a significant impact on customers and business.
• Portfolio demonstrating end-to-end design experience on hardware products, from concepts and prototyping to production and launch.
• Strong attention to interaction design, visual aesthetics, motion, content, and overall user experience cohesion.
• Ability to balance visionary thinking with actionable execution to transform user experiences consistently.
• Awareness of industry trends, emerging technologies, and tools that can shape future solutions.
• Collaboration skills working across disciplines such as product management, engineering, marketing, and business development.
• Comfortable in fast-paced, start-up environments with exc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
• Experience in managing and mentoring product designers, fostering growth and development across different career stages.
• Willingness to travel as needed for in-store research and key moments in the product development lifecycle.
